logo

Output 24075bbfad13b24551e6720622e35d36f49a134c4f8c80a6d4eb5ffa7e174521:0

value
1902460159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9f0b00be6e66001261dc2dc1f64812cf430c50 OP_EQUAL
address
3LLxJBEAnhvgd76jW5zTicNYXQR1P8L1TD
transaction
24075bbfad13b24551e6720622e35d36f49a134c4f8c80a6d4eb5ffa7e174521